Choosing Eternity: Heaven, Hell, and God's Grace
Summary
In today's message, we explored the profound truth that heaven is a prepared place, crafted by God for those who choose to be part of His family. Jesus, in John 14, assures us that He is preparing a place for us, emphasizing that heaven is not just a state of being but a real, tangible place. This promise is a testament to God's desire for us to be with Him eternally. However, the reality of hell is also addressed, a place originally intended for the devil and his angels, not for humans. Yet, if we choose to rebel against God, we align ourselves with the fate of Satan.
The choice between heaven and hell is a recurring theme in the Bible, as seen in Deuteronomy, where God presents the Israelites with a choice between blessing and curse, life and death. This choice is mirrored in our lives today. We are reminded that anything we place before God becomes an idol, and our hearts can easily turn away from Him to worship other things. The call is clear: choose life by loving God with all our heart, soul, mind, and strength.
The path to heaven is not through our efforts but through accepting the grace offered by Jesus Christ. He has already paid the price for our sins, and our ticket to heaven is a free gift. We must admit our need for a Savior, believe in Jesus' sacrifice, confess Him as Lord, and commit our lives to Him. This commitment should be public, symbolized through baptism and church membership, as a declaration of our faith.
Finally, we are encouraged to depend on God's promise of eternal life for those who believe in His Son. This assurance is not based on hope or guesswork but on the certainty provided by God's Word. As we reflect on these truths, we are invited to make a conscious decision today, not to delay, and to embrace the eternal life offered through Jesus Christ.

Day 1: Heaven and Hell: Choices with Eternal Consequences
Heaven is described as a prepared place, crafted by God for those who choose to be part of His family. It is not merely a state of being but a real, tangible place, as assured by Jesus in John 14. This promise reflects God's deep desire for humanity to be with Him eternally. Conversely, hell is a place originally intended for the devil and his angels, not for humans. However, if individuals choose to rebel against God, they align themselves with the fate of Satan. The choice between heaven and hell is a recurring theme in the Bible, emphasizing the importance of aligning one's life with God's will. [06:43]
"For we must all appear before the judgment seat of Christ, so that each one may receive what is due for what he has done in the body, whether good or evil." (2 Corinthians 5:10, ESV)
Reflection: Consider your daily choices and actions. Are they aligning you with God's will and the promise of heaven, or are they leading you away from Him? What is one change you can make today to align more closely with God's desires for your life?

how could a loving God send people to Hell God doesn't send people to hell you choose to go there it's like there are two doors in eternity and one goes to heaven one goes to hell and the one that goes to heaven says you come to Jesus this are the this is the house rule he's already paid for your ticket into heaven he's already forgiven you all you got to do is accept it you just accept what he's done for you it's a free gift of Grace you go to heaven you want to go to hell you just do your own thing you say I'm going to be my own God I'm going to do what I want to do I'm going to be my own God I don't want God make I don't want anybody telling me what's right or wrong I don't want to tell anybody tell me what to do I want to run my own life now if I choose to walk out this door I certainly can't blame God he's done everything possible for you to go to heaven he's already paid for it all he's made it so easy you just have to accept it by faith and if I say thank you no I'd rather stick with what I love more then that's not God's fault that's my fault it is a choice. does God have a right question does God have a right to make house rules for his house well yeah it's his house and in heaven he has a right to say you want to come to Heaven here's how you get here how do you get here not by earning it not by working for it not by being good but simply by accepting the grace that his son did for you by dying on the cross for you and if I reject his condition for entering Heaven he's not being unloving I'm just being dumb he's not being callous I'm just being illogical and can anybody blame me can anybody blame God if I choose a I'm going to go my way out this door into eternity no it's my choice now there's no second chance after you die you get to choose where you're going to spend eternity but you have to choose now while you're alive not after you're dead in other words I can't walk out this door my way and then say oh oh by the way I don't like this I want to go back over here now God says I gave you an I gave you an entire lifetime to make the right decision and you didn't take it you kept putting it off putting it off putting it off I gave you entire lifetime so there is no halfway house between Heaven and Hell there's no little intermediate State there's no limbo there's no Purgatory the moment you die you either go straight to heaven or you go straight to hell and it's a choice here on Earth and God has done everything to make sure you get into heaven. commit myself completely to him I commit commit myself completely and say Lord I want to do your plan for my life I want to do the purpose you put me here on Earth to do not my purpose I'm going to go not my way anymore I'm going to go Jesus way I'm going to go God's way I'm going to go the way that God created me to go and I commit myself to you now that commitment you need to do it publicly you need to make a public commitment to Jesus Christ I mean how about if I said to my wife honey I'm committed to you so let's get married uh but let's don't tell anybody about it what kind of commitment would that be she goes hey Buster Are you ashamed of me you won't tell anybody about me if you won't tell anybody about me then you're not really committed to me a private commitment is no commitment at all you got to make it public so I stood up one day in public and I said I do in front of a bunch people and I wear a ring everywhere I go and this says ladies don't even think about it and I'm sure so many ladies do think about it uh what fantasy world am I living in you know but the point is I wear this cuz I'm proud of my wife and I love her and I am committed to my wife till death do us part now what is the wedding ring of the Christian Life well there are two ways baptism and joining a church now being baptized joining a church doesn't make you a Believer it shows shows that you are it's a wedding ring this ring doesn't make me uh married it just shows that I am.
